What Is Across Protocol?
Across Protocol is a decentralized, non-custodial bridge designed to facilitate the seamless transfer of tokens across different blockchain networks. At its core, Across Protocol redefines the user experience in cross-chain transactions by utilizing an intent-based architecture, allowing users to dictate their desired outcomes without delving into the complexities of bridging mechanisms.

How Across Protocol Operates
Understanding Intent-Based Architecture
At the heart of Across Protocol’s operations lies its unique intent-based architecture. Unlike traditional bridging mechanisms that rely on locking and minting wrapped tokens, Across allows users to express their desired outcomes through signed intents. Once a user specifies the amount, asset type, and destination chain, the protocol disseminates this intent to a network of relayers ready to fulfill it almost instantly.
The Role of Relayers in Fund Transfers
Relayers are independent participants in the Across ecosystem that utilize their own capital to front funds while delivering them to users on the destination chain. This model contrasts sharply with traditional bridges, which often involve cumbersome wait times for transactions to complete. The relayers compete on speed and efficiency, ensuring users experience rapid fund delivery.
Cross-Chain Transfer Mechanism Explained
The process begins when a user deposits tokens into the Across smart contract on the source chain, forming an intent with specific parameters. Relayers detect this deposit and front the specified tokens to the user on the destination chain, effectively completing the user-facing transaction. The protocol then verifies and settles the transfer separately, ensuring both security and efficiency.

Non-Custodial Security Benefits
Across Protocol is designed to be non-custodial, meaning users always retain control of their funds. This structure mitigates counterparty risk, a significant concern with traditional bridges that require depositors to entrust their assets to third parties. By operating with a permissionless architecture and decentralized relayer network, Across ensures that no single entity can seize or control user funds.

How secure is the Across Protocol?
With a proven track record of never being hacked, Across Protocol emphasizes security through its non-custodial design and decentralized architecture. By separating the fast delivery of funds from the settlement process, the protocol minimizes risk while maintaining user trust.
Can I use Across for asset swapping and bridging?
Yes, Across Protocol allows users to swap and bridge assets simultaneously. This feature enhances convenience and reduces transaction complexity by collapsing the operations into a single intent, making cross-chain interactions much more straightforward.
Which chains does Across support?
Across Protocol supports a broad range of blockchain networks, including Ethereum mainnet and several Layer 2 rollups like Arbitrum, Optimism, and Polygon, among others. The continuous expansion of supported chains reflects the protocol's commitment to enhancing cross-chain interoperability.
